State Authorization Reciprocity Agreements (NC-SARA)
This program prepares students to be eligible to apply for a professional license to practice in the state of Ohio. Students planning to work in other states or countries should contact the relevant state licensing board in the state where you plan to work before beginning the program. SARA does not provide reciprocity for state professional licensure requirements. Academic programs and the program graduate must meet standards set by the licensing board in a state in order for the graduate to be eligible for a license in that state.

Apply for field placement for Fall Two-ED 2650 by January 15. Total 16 hours
NOTE: Apply for field placement for Spring Two-ED 2750 by September 15. Total 17 Hours
NOTE: Apply for the year long field placement for Fall Four-ED 4310/4410 by January 15. NOTE: Students must receive passing scores on the two Content OAE assessments and the Foundations of Reading OAE assessment in order to continue on to student teaching. Students will NOT be permitted to student teach (ED 4410 - Spring Year 4) or graduate if passing scores are not achieved prior to Spring Four. Additionally, the Ohio Department of Education (ODE) will NOT grant a teaching license to candidates without the appropriate passing scores on all required OAEs. Total 16 Hours
